Too much in my opinion, if you recheck and get the same numbers, and are using a dial bore gauge, I'd fix it. If it's Plastigauge, who knows what you have
BTW, if the journals measure the same, and #1 is looser, you either have a bearing issue or a crush (cap) issue. I'd measure the saddle ID first, it'd be a shame to spin one because it was loose in the cap. Did you try swapping bearings around to see if clearance followed the cap oir bearing?
Also, I just did a 461 that I couldn't get a set of FMs to do what I wanted, these were rod bearings, but STDs were loose, .001s only gained me .0005, Used a set of Clevites and they were perfect, so could even try a brand swap.
As far as the rear seal, it'd likely be fine if it feels soft and was bagged in the box, but how do you know. Might be cheap insurance to buy a fresh name brand
